Temples of the South

It's my first time to have seen temples such as these. This summer is one of my most unique adventures, for I normally go to beaches every summer. But this time, it's a lot really different, discovering some greek temples of Italy.

These greek temples are located in Paestum, Salerno (South Italy).

It's been said that the reasons that led the greeks to settle in Italy are especially connected to the need of cultivable land, the overpopulation of their land of origin, and the fight for famine.

This city was once named Poisedonia. When the Romans conquered the place, its name was changed to Paestum (up present).
